Calamondin (Calamansi) – The Little Citrus That Packs Big Flavor

Meet the citrus tree that does it all. Calamondin, also known as calamansi, is a compact, heavy-producing citrus that delivers bright orange fruit with a bold, tangy punch. It’s ornamental and edible—so you get glossy green leaves, fragrant white blooms, and cheerful fruit all on one easy-to-manage plant.

Why You’ll Love It

  • Compact & container-friendly: Perfect for patios, balconies, or sunny indoor spaces.
  • Year-round interest: Fragrant blossoms and colorful fruit often appear at the same time.
  • Heavy producer: Small fruits with a tart, lime-like flavor—great for drinks, marinades, and cooking.
  • Evergreen beauty: Glossy foliage keeps your space looking lush all year.

Perfect for Pots (Indoors or Out)

Calamondin thrives in containers, making it easy to move indoors when temperatures dip. Place it in a bright, sunny window for best results. Outdoors, it loves warm weather and full sun. Think of it as your portable slice of the tropics!
